Analysis of the “Screaming Hotel Ghost” video By Kenneth Biddle By now, you’ve probably seen the viral video from a Wingate Hotel somewhere in Illinois, of a security guard John, checking on an empty room from which blood curdling screams are coming from. When the guy goes in, a ghost floats out. In addition, the voice of another security guard claims John says all the furniture in the room is upside down, the carpet is ripped up, and the shower is on – all from a room that no one is checked into. The video most frequently shared is 3:01 long. (Source - youtube/watch?v=BobA5ujHkvU) Let’s break down the video first – In the opening text, we are told of the video that “It has not been edited”. Honestly, that should be your first Red Flag. When they feel the need to say that upfront, they’re usually faking it (No, it’s not science, that comes from experience). The ominous soundtrack that was added kinda puts a question to the whole “not edited” disclaimer. I have several issues with the audio track. In the description, it states “The audio is a mix down between the security camera audio and a separate recording from inside the office”. So, right away we have two audio tracks that were edited together, and not knowing what may have been edited out. As John (the guy seen in the video) is walking down the hall, the screams are heard for the first time. When asked “What’s going on John?”, John’s response is unintelligible…both times he spoke into his microphone – strange that one can hear screams from inside the room, behind a closed door, and picked up by the security camera…but John’s voice could not. John is using a two way radio that requires him to key the mic (push the button) in order to talk. The main voice (the guy the in the security office) is having a conversation with Amy (female voice heard in the beginning that is reporting the screaming), yet…we don’t hear her anymore. Even when the main voice asks “but we’re sure that no one’s checked into that room…correct?” there is no audible response from Amy. This is odd, since the audio is being recorded in the security office and should have picked up Amy’s side of the conversation (like it did in the beginning of the video). Main voice guy then tells John “I would wait for the police…JOHN”. John fails to respond at all, and in fact goes about opening the door and going in anyway. I see no reaction from John whatsoever to being told to wait for the police. Also, at timestamp 1:16, there is a skip in the video – his body and most notably his left foot skip position. This could be a glitch in the video, or a point where they edited the footage. Oh, and suddenly, without any conversation with John, the main voice guy is telling Amy that “John’s gonna enter the room real quick just to check…make sure…see what’s going on…”. There is either a severe lack of communication with the hotel…or this audio track has large gaps missing. Continue reading. John goes in the room, shining his flashlight around, and a low-budget, Paranormal Activity-style ghost walks out and down the hall (we’ll talk about this a little more later on). Then with John all the way in the room, and out of view of the security camera…the lamp on the wall in the hallway flickers. Why didn’t John turn the light on in the room? And I find it odd (and funny) that the “ghost” takes off down the hall to the right, but the lamp on the right of the room flickers, while John is hidden from view. Main voice guy then asks “John, are you there?”… and three seconds later John comes out of the room (still didn’t turn the lights on) and is looking back into the room, shining his flashlight into it. Main voice guy suddenly says “OK Amy, John wants you to call the police right now if you don’t mind”. We see, nor hear, absolutely no communication between John and main voice guy that relays that information. What is going on with the audio? (it’s edited, that’s what’s going on). Main voice guy is then telling Amy (who still is silent) that John says “Uh, he says no one’s in there, that all the furniture’s been turned upside down…and the….hold on…He says the carpet’s been ripped up and the…that the shower is on…”. The problem is that we still don’t hear anything coming from John, not from the security camera that supposedly had audio…or the recording from the office. Also, at timestamp 1:53, we see John raise the microphone to his mouth and speak –yet we STILL hear nothing from either audio recordings. We never seen any images or video of the chaos reported in the room. This is also no verification that it indeed in a Wingate hotel…or if it’s even in Illinois. With all of the issues I had with the video, and so many people sharing it on Facebook (some tagging me), my OCD kicked in and I decided to see what I could find out about it. The video was originally post to YouTube on September 4, 2012 by username Jimmynut22. What’s interesting from the start is that the video was uploaded under three different titles; Ghost screaming in haunted hotel – FULL LENGT, Scary ghost caught on tape by security camera | Real ghost on tape | Scary ghost videos 2013 (Both posted Sept. 4, 2012), Alien caught on camera (September 5, 2012 – 63,330 views). He also has another video up, under two different names, yet posted the same day; Alien Caught on Video –1988 and 2013 – Ghost walks by Camera in BASEMENT. (Source -youtube/watch?v=ueZxoUzeqPM) Take a look at the ghost/alien…notice any similarities between this “ghost” and the one in the hotel video? Sure looks like the same effect to me, which I’ve been told involves filming the area twice, once with your actor and once more with a “ghost” walking around…and then combining the footage. I noticed something else in this other video – the opening text states “I was recently hired to transfer a series of video tapes for archival purposes by the state”. This line sent up another Red Flag…one that said this guy is probably a professional video guy. Hmmm, the plot thickens. After subscribing to his profile, I checked out what he was up to. I found a post in which he reveals himself – “Hey! My name is Turner Clay and I made the movie State of Emergency.” (Source - youtube/watch? v=CqPCNppw_qc). So, on to an internet search that brings me to IMDb which has a listing for Turner Clay. According to the site, Turner wrote and directed the movie State of Emergency. However, it doesn’t end there. Turner is credited with two movies (State of Emergency, Interception, Canary Suicide, Bryon Phillips: Found) and two shorts (Silent Night, Employee of the Month). He’s not only a director and writer, he’s also given credit for Producer, Sound Editor, Post Sound Mix, Camera Operator, Actor and Digital Effects. (Source - imdb/name/nm2571852/) So, we have a mysterious video, which no one can verify where it took place, released 11 years after it supposedly happened, and posted by a guy that not only writes and directs/produces movies, but has digital effects and sound editing experience/credits. My professional opinion - It’s fake, scripted and not very good…reminding me of Paranormal Activity too much. Perhaps it’s a deleted scene from one of his Shorts or a film school project.
